Transaction 4830fc7604cbae1f8db151a93ae9255e8e71bcb65e845a4132a3ce3648e4c033

95 Input
1 Outputs
  • 4830fc7604cbae1f8db151a93ae9255e8e71bcb65e845a4132a3ce3648e4c033:0
  • value  35773004
    address  12foCDbRynEd7kWdk7A1UbyVozYeVL1Np9